Summary

HCMR1001 is a House Concurrent Memorial Resolution introduced by various representatives and senators to honor the memory of Bishop Kenneth Lydell Robinson Sr. and acknowledge his significant contributions to the State of Arkansas and his local community. The resolution pays tribute to Bishop Robinson, who passed away on April 12, 2026, at the age of 61. It highlights his extensive career as a pastor, musician, and community leader, showcasing his impact on many lives through his spiritual and musical endeavors.
